Project Background
The customer in this case is a new energy materials manufacturer located in South Korea, specializing in the research, development, and production of high-performance carbon materials and graphene composite materials.
During the production process of graphene powder, the raw materials often generate particles with different sizes and a small amount of agglomerated materials after grinding and processing. This leads to uneven particle size distribution in the final powder product.

Traditional screening equipment often encounters several challenges when processing ultra-fine graphene powder, including:
- Ultra-fine powder blocking the screen mesh
- Reduced screening efficiency
- Poor powder flowability
- Difficulty in maintaining stable particle size control
These issues directly affect the performance and consistency of downstream material applications.
The customer required a high-precision screening solution to perform multi-level separation of graphene powder, improve powder consistency, and meet the particle size requirements of different application fields.

Why Recommend Ultrasonic Vibrating Screen for Graphene Powder?
1. Solve Ultra-Fine Powder Mesh Blocking Problems
Graphene powder has extremely fine particle sizes. During the screening process, conventional screening equipment may easily suffer from screen blockage, which reduces screening efficiency.
The SYC series ultrasonic vibrating screen uses high-frequency ultrasonic vibration technology to keep the screen surface continuously clean during operation.
Advantages Comparison
| Traditional Vibrating Screen | Ultrasonic Vibrating Screen |
|---|---|
| Easy mesh blocking | Effectively reduces mesh blocking |
| Screening efficiency decreases over time | Maintains stable screening efficiency |
| Not suitable for ultra-fine powder | Suitable for nano-scale powder materials |
2. Improve Graphene Powder Screening Accuracy
The customer required:
- 625 mesh fine screening
- 325 mesh particle size classification
- 14 mesh removal of impurities and agglomerated particles
The multi-layer ultrasonic vibrating screen can complete multiple particle size classifications within a single machine.
This improves the efficiency of graphene powder classification and ensures more consistent powder quality.
3. Ensure Stable Material Quality
For graphene manufacturers, particle size uniformity directly affects:
- Electrical conductivity
- Dispersion performance
- Subsequent composite processing performance
The ultrasonic vibrating screen helps customers improve batch-to-batch consistency and maintain stable product quality.

Project Implementation Process
Equipment Installation
According to the production conditions of the Korean customer, the Sanyuantang engineering team provided:
- Equipment installation guidance
- Screen adjustment
- Ultrasonic system parameter optimization
These services ensured that the equipment could be quickly put into production.
Commissioning Process
During the commissioning stage, the following parameters were optimized:
- Ultrasonic frequency
- Vibration parameters
- Feeding speed
- Screening layers
Finally, the equipment achieved the customer’s requirements:
- Stable processing capacity of 10–20 kg/h
- Multi-size graphene powder classification
- Continuous production operation
